Milliliters per minute divided by watts.
Watts is volts times amps. Make an hhometer like zerofossilfuel's and time how long it takes to fill up a 500 ml water bottle. example: 500ml in 1 minute at 12 volts x 10 amps = 120 watts. 500 / 120 = 4.16 MMW. Hope this helps. Keep up the great work.
